I haven't done it but have seen the official guidelines that say work visa applications can only be done in:

1) Your home country.
2) A country (not China) where you hold residence.
3) Hong Kong.

Therefore I would believe it to be the case.

A normal work visa is 300 something RMB if you wish to collect the next day then this is an extra 300 on top.

I went to Hong Kong to do my Z visa straight after the October holiday this year, with absolutely no problems at all.

I believe I paid 660 HKD in total for the visa and the next day service.

Take the proper documents and you should have no troubles.

your z visa paperwork from kunming needs to state that you will be going to hk/chiang mai etc. for your visa. then hk/chaing mai will issue it. you need to speak to your employer about getting this done
